Mehidy’s five gates help Bangladesh to fight in the first Zimbabwe test

Bangladesh finished the second day of the first test against Zimbabwe on Monday with only 25 runs after Spinner Mehidy Hasan Miraz had taken five gates to limit the visitors to 273 in their first innings.

It was a comeback for Bangladesh after a disappointing first day, when Skipper Najmul Hossain Shanto won the litter in Sylhet and decided to beat first.

However, his batteries could not benefit and were triggered by an impressive attack in Zimbabwe for a modest year 191.

Zimbabwe then stacked the misery at the end of the first day with 67: 0.

Based on a commanding position, both Simbabwe openings fell early on the second day to an aggressive pace by Nahid Rana.

Ben Curran was the first to be 18, and his partner Brian Bennett, who reached an aggressive 64-ball 57, was removed shortly afterwards with 88-2.

Sean Williams was the only other Zimbabwe dough that reached fifty.

Wessly Madhevere, Nyasha Mayavo and Richard Ngarava could not build larger scores.

Off-Spinner Mehidy took the most important wickets from Williams, Mayavo and Ngarava with 5-52 on a wicket that should help the pace bowers.

Nahid took 3-74 with aggressive bowling to support Mehidy.

Bangladesh started the second innings with an 82-run deficit and lost Shadman Islam to 4 against blessings Muzarabani with the score with 13.

His open partner Mahmudul Hasan Joy Soldat in an unbeaten 44-run partnership with Mominul Haque on 15th soldier to end the day with 57-1.

Shanno must now hope that you can make optimal use of the friendly conditions for the friendly home in order to set an impressive goal for visitors.

Bangladesh was impressive on the slow and spider -friendly home places, but several veterans are missing.

They won eight of the 18 tests against Zimbabwe, their highest sum against each test page, including four of the last five.

The second and last test will be played in the chatogram from April 28th.
